My son was walking back to his dorm and a police stoped him and his friend. My son had a beer in his pocket which the policeman asked what was in his pocket. My son told him and the police said since they cooperated with him all he would give them was a inor with posession ticket. should I get a lawyer to defend him in the court?

Your son should hire an attorney. Depending on what court he is in, he could face a suspension of his driver license as well as completing a $500 alcohol education class. In the long run, hiring an attorney probably saves you money as well as his driver license and record.

I dont know about missouri law, but in pennsylvania, yes, I would get an attorney. in my state there are hidden license suspensions for such offenses. Sometimes this can be avoided by classes and alternatives to prosecution.
